Orange foam
Combine 1.75 oz. Haymans Old Tom gin, 0.75 oz. Earl Grey cold brew, 0.25 oz. Lemon juice, 0.25 oz. Simple syrup, and 1 dash of Angostura bitters into a shaker tin and shake all ingredients. Strain over ice into a rocks glass, and add 1.25 oz. Soda water. Stir 2-3 times to fully incorporate ingredients together. Garnish with Orange-infused foam from an isi gourmet whipper.
Orange foam ingredients: aquafaba, sugar, water, hand-squeezed orange juice
1 1/4 fl oz | Soda (club soda) water |
3/4 fl oz | Earl Grey tea (cold) |
1/4 fl oz | Sugar syrup 'simple' (1 sugar to 1 water, 48°Brix) |
1/4 fl oz | Lemon juice (freshly squeezed) |
1 dash (4 drops) | Angostura or other aromatic bitters |
1 3/4 fl oz | Hayman's Old Tom Gin |
